Lost Maples



Yesterday we headed out to Lost Maples State park, it's just outside San Antonio. If you've never been and you live some what close you should head out there, it is absolutely beautiful! The leaves were just beginning to change, it was really nice to see some kind of Autumn in texas! The hill country is just amazing, the hills, trees, meadows, and streams! Yesterday was the perfect day to head out there - the weather was just amazing, bright sunshine and crisp cool air!
